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
66 8607637 23977 1245472
7713 47432596205 145769
7713 47432596205 145769
65224 46620 8855 70853699292
All about undefined
Interested in learning more?
7713 47432596205 145769
65224 46620 8855 70853699292
See more
6979 0123
2943768 7122760385 12 9317
See more
5985 475872116
659089718 12 283 233
See more